EEE-HA1E330WR Equivalent & Substitute Parts

Part Overview

The Panasonic EEE-HA1E330WR is a 33 µF, 25 V aluminum electrolytic capacitor in SMD radial can package, rated for 1000 hours at 105°C with AEC-Q200 automotive qualification. This part carries a "Not For New Designs" status, making substitute selection necessary for ongoing production and new applications. The HA series represents an earlier generation within Panasonic's automotive-grade capacitor portfolio, and equivalent alternatives with improved specifications or active product status are available.

Substitute Part Grouping Explanation

Substitution for the EEE-HA1E330WR is determined by strict equivalence in the following parameters:

  • Capacitance: 33 µF (exact match required)
  • Voltage Rating: 25 V (exact match required)
  • Tolerance: ±20% (exact match required)
  • Polarization: Polar (exact match required)
  • Package Type: Radial, Can - SMD (exact match required)
  • Surface Mount Land Size: 0.209" L x 0.209" W (5.30mm x 5.30mm) for direct PCB compatibility
  • AEC-Q200 Automotive Rating: Required for automotive applications
  • RoHS Compliance: Required for regulatory compliance

Substitute parts are grouped into three categories based on their relationship to the main part:

Direct Equivalent (Same Capacitance & Voltage): Parts with identical 33 µF / 25 V specifications but improved lifetime or active product status.

Manufacturer Recommended (Higher Capacitance): Parts with increased capacitance value (47 µF) at the same voltage, suitable where circuit design permits higher capacitance.

Similar Parts (Same Capacitance, Different Package Dimensions): Parts with matching electrical specifications but different physical dimensions, requiring PCB layout verification.

Engineering Selection Recommendations

For Direct PCB Compatibility (5.00mm Diameter, 5.30mm x 5.30mm Land Size):

EEE-FPE330UAR is the primary direct substitute. It maintains the same 33 µF / 25 V electrical specification with identical land pattern footprint, while offering doubled lifetime (2000 hours at 105°C) and active product status. ROHS3 compliance provides enhanced regulatory coverage compared to the original RoHS Compliant rating.

EEE-HBE330UAR provides an alternative with the same package footprint and active status, offering 2000-hour lifetime at 105°C with ROHS3 compliance.

For Applications Permitting Larger Package (6.30mm Diameter, 6.60mm x 6.60mm Land Size):

EEE-HB1E330AP and EEE-HB1E330P both offer 2000-hour lifetime at 105°C with active product status and ROHS3 compliance. These require PCB layout modification to accommodate the larger land pattern.

EEE-HC1E330P provides 3000-hour lifetime at 105°C with active status and ROHS3 compliance for applications requiring extended operational life.

EEE-HD1E330AP delivers the highest lifetime rating at 5000 hours at 105°C with active status and ROHS3 compliance, suitable for demanding automotive applications.

For Higher Capacitance Requirement (47 µF):

EEE-FN1E470R is the manufacturer-recommended alternative where circuit design permits increased capacitance. It maintains 25 V voltage rating with 2000-hour lifetime and active product status, though capacitance increase must be verified for circuit compatibility.

Regulatory Compliance:

All substitute parts maintain AEC-Q200 automotive qualification and REACH compliance. Parts with ROHS3 status provide enhanced regulatory alignment for new designs compared to the original RoHS Compliant rating.

Frequently Asked Questions (FAQ)

Q: Can EEE-FPE330UAR replace EEE-HA1E330WR directly on the PCB?

A: Yes. Both parts share identical 33 µF / 25 V specifications, the same 5.00mm diameter package, and matching 5.30mm x 5.30mm surface mount land size. No PCB layout modification is required. EEE-FPE330UAR offers improved lifetime (2000 hours versus 1000 hours at 105°C) and active product status.

Q: What is the difference between parts with 5.00mm and 6.30mm diameter packages?

A: The 5.00mm diameter parts (EEE-HA1E330WR, EEE-FPE330UAR, EEE-HBE330UAR) use 5.30mm x 5.30mm land patterns. The 6.30mm diameter parts (EEE-FC1E330AP, EEE-HA1E330P, EEE-HB1E330AP, EEE-HC1E330P, EEE-HD1E330AP) use 6.60mm x 6.60mm land patterns. Substitution between these groups requires PCB redesign.

Q: Why is EEE-FN1E470R listed as a substitute if it has 47 µF instead of 33 µF?

A: EEE-FN1E470R is listed as a manufacturer-recommended alternative for applications where circuit design permits higher capacitance. The increased capacitance value must be verified for compatibility with the specific circuit application before substitution.

Q: What does "Not For New Designs" mean for EEE-HA1E330WR?

A: This status indicates the part is in mature/legacy phase and Panasonic recommends using active alternatives for new product development. Existing inventory remains available, but active substitutes with improved specifications are preferred for new designs.

Q: Are all substitute parts AEC-Q200 qualified?

A: Yes. All listed substitute parts maintain AEC-Q200 automotive qualification, ensuring compliance with automotive reliability standards.

Q: What is the difference between RoHS Compliant and ROHS3 Compliant?

A: ROHS3 represents an updated compliance status with enhanced regulatory coverage. All substitute parts listed with ROHS3 status provide current regulatory alignment for new automotive applications.

Q: Can I use EEE-HC1E330P or EEE-HD1E330AP for extended reliability?

A: Yes. EEE-HC1E330P offers 3000-hour lifetime at 105°C, and EEE-HD1E330AP offers 5000-hour lifetime at 105°C, both with active product status. These are suitable for applications requiring extended operational life, provided the 6.30mm diameter package and 6.60mm x 6.60mm land pattern are compatible with your PCB layout.
